Supply Chain Analyst for Supplier Due Diligence and Management will be responsible for onboarding new suppliers, as well as ongoing maintenance and metric requirements. You will work actively with suppliers and key internal stakeholders, which may include Finance, Legal, Export Compliance, Engineering Programs, and the Supply Chain Team.
The Analyst will independently manage the Supplier Due Diligence program, ensuring all requirements are fulfilled and maintained. They will assess risk and make recommendations to stakeholders to mitigate risks or provide alternative solutions. This role will monitor key metrics and contribute to continuous improvement activities. Day-to-day duties include:
